Creating viral videos and other content has been desirable to many content creators for a long time.

Who wouldn't want their content to go viral?

Today, let’s discuss 4 important points about viral posts that you will want to consider when you feel the pressure to "go viral."

You will find this is a more strategic option for you and your firm.
